Cost Analysis of Hydraulic Hospital Beds and Their Impact on Healthcare Facilities



The Price of Hydraulic Hospital Beds An Overview


In the realm of healthcare, the importance of hospital beds cannot be overstated. Among various types of beds available, hydraulic hospital beds are particularly noteworthy due to their functionality and adaptability. As healthcare facilities strive to provide better patient care, the demand for hydraulic beds has increased, leading to an examination of their cost and value.


Hydraulic hospital beds are designed with advanced features that enhance the comfort and care of patients, especially those with limited mobility. These beds can be easily adjusted in terms of height, backrest angle, and leg positioning using hydraulics, allowing healthcare providers to tend to patients more efficiently. This adjustability not only aids in patient care but also assists healthcare professionals in performing procedures without straining their backs. Given these benefits, understanding the pricing of hydraulic hospital beds is essential for healthcare institutions planning their budgets.

On average, the price range for hydraulic hospital beds is typically between $1,500 and $5,000. Basic models, which offer essential features, can start from around $1,500, while more advanced models with additional features can exceed $5,000. Some specialty beds designed for niche medical purposes or with specialized cushions may even reach upwards of $10,000.

Apart from the initial purchase price, it’s important to consider the total cost of ownership. This includes maintenance, repair costs, and necessary accessories (like mattresses and side rails).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ure the hydraulics and structural integrity remain intact, which can incur additional costs over time. Institutions should budget for these ongoing expenses when considering the purchase of hydraulic hospital beds.


Moreover, the acquisition of hydraulic hospital beds may be influenced by market dynamics, including supply and demand fluctuations, technological advancements, and regional variations in pricing. During the pandemic, for instance, the demand for hospital beds surged, leading to price increases. Hospitals and healthcare providers need to stay informed about market trends and plan their purchases during times of lower demand to secure more competitive pricing.


Purchasing hydraulic hospital beds from reputable suppliers or manufacturers is crucial. Not only do established brands offer warranties and customer support, but they also provide assurances regarding safety and compliance with healthcare regulations. Hospitals should conduct thorough research, comparing different brands and models to ensure they receive the best value for their investment while meeting the needs of their patients.
